Since its inception, Soil Foodweb Institute (SFI) has been working closely with thousands of growers throughout to improve the health and productivity of their soils. Un

derstanding soil health requires a detailed knowledge of which organisms occur, which ones are working, how many are present, and whether the soil food web has the right balance for the desired crops/plants. At SFI we assess soil, compost, compost tea, leaf, vermicast and various other biological products for micro-organisms (fungi, bacteria, protozoa, nematodes, and mycorrhizal fungi). With this information we are able to devise the right management plans tailored to your specific needs so as to achieve a sustainable, productive and low-input system. The Australian laboratories have continued to build on the extensive research that has been undertaken here and abroad by renowned soil biologists including Dr Elaine Ingham (President and Director of Research, Soil Foodweb Inc.). The large numbers of samples that have been analysed by our Australian laboratories have enabled SFI to gain a comprehensive understanding of micro-organism balance and function specific to the wide range of crops, soils and climates that are within Australia. A transverse section through the stem of a woody plant.

The majority of tissue seen here is secondary xylem (dark brown), which transports water and mineral nutrients from the roots throughout the plant.

Forming a thin ring around the xylem is the phloem (beige), which transports carbohydrates and plant hormones around the plant. The outer tissue of the stem (light brown) is the bark.

Coloured scanning electron micrograph (SEM). Magnification: x30 when printed 10 centimetres wide.
